当前位置: 首页 > news >正文

龙岩网站建设行情长沙seo霜天

龙岩网站建设行情,长沙seo霜天,wordpress jiathis 文章 去除,如何恢复wordpress地址(url)1.题目描述 现在有一个长度为 n 的正整数序列,其中只有一种数值出现了奇数次,其他数值均出现偶数次,请你找出那个出现奇数次的数值。 输入描述: 第一行:一个整数n,表示序列的长度。第二行:n个…

1.题目描述

现在有一个长度为 n 的正整数序列,其中只有一种数值出现了奇数次,其他数值均出现偶数次,请你找出那个出现奇数次的数值。

输入描述:

第一行:一个整数n,表示序列的长度。第二行:n个正整数ai,两个数中间以空格隔开。

输出描述:

一个数,即在序列中唯一出现奇数次的数值。

示例

输入:5

           2 1 2 3 1

输出:3

2.题解

分析

本题可运用异或运算,从而求得其中的奇数

异或的运算规则:相同为0,相异为1

n ^ n = 0;

n ^ 0 = n;

n ^ m ^ n = m;

由于其他数值都为偶数次,因此运算后结果为0,而其中出现奇数次的的数值则被保留下来

具体实现

public class Main {public static void main(String[] args) {Scanner sc = new Scanner(System.in);int n = sc.nextInt();int[] arr = new int[n];//录入数组元素的值for (int i = 0; i < n; i++) {arr[i] = sc.nextInt();}int ret = arr[0];//通过异或的方式找出出现奇数次的数值for (int i = 1; i < n; i++) {ret ^= arr[i];}System.out.println(ret);}
}

:题目出自牛客网,链接如下

寻找奇数_牛客题霸_牛客网

http://www.fp688.cn/news/161497.html

相关文章:

  • 做网站的书籍推荐常用的网络推广方法
  • 已经备案的域名做电影网站一站式网站建设公司
  • 用微信怎么做企业网站东莞搜索优化
  • 吉林科技网站建设百度的网址是什么呢
  • wordpress 数据 清理东莞网络优化公司
  • 旅游网站开发的意义百度网站排名优化软件
  • 机电建设工程施工网站网址解析ip地址
  • 504 wordpress安徽网站seo
  • php网站开发薪资 深圳seo新手教程
  • 聊天网站制作教程seo比较好的优化方法
  • 专业做淘宝网站公司哪家好常见的营销方式有哪些
  • 天津地铁建设网站东莞网站到首页排名
  • 深圳靠谱的网站建设网站排名点击工具
  • 灯塔建设网站it培训机构口碑排名
  • 卧龙区建网站怎么制作属于自己的网址
  • 汕头做网站费用网络营销的核心是
  • 齐齐哈尔企业网站排名优化免费的网站
  • 贵阳做网站软件软文价格
  • 江苏扬州建设工程信息网站代写新闻稿
  • 抖音代运营商家谈判话术如何做网站优化seo
  • 佛山做网站哪家好竞价排名什么意思
  • 合肥建网站公司什么是百度快照
  • 公司怎么做网页网站百度浏览器
  • 网站建设工作量评估在线网页制作
  • 哪些网站做平面设计素材网站建设平台
  • 工作站做网站广告联盟怎么做
  • 建设银行网站上改手机号码如何推广seo
  • 哈尔滨网站开发企业企点
  • 怎样做网站的用户分析百度关键字排名软件
  • 建设部网站造价咨询网站推广渠道